How Many Vacancies Are Released in TSLPRB Notification 2026?
TSLPRB has confirmed 298 tentative vacancies for the 2026 recruitment drive. These positions span diverse roles, including Sub Inspector (Civil), Reserve Sub Inspector, SI (SPF), Station Fire Officer, and Deputy Jailor. Please note that the Board reserves the right to adjust vacancy numbers based on departmental requirements and administrative policy shifts.
| Notification | Department | Post Name | Post Code | Vacancies |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 225/Rect./Rect.-1/2026 | Telangana Police Department | SCT Sub Inspector of Police (Civil) | 11 | 148 |
| Telangana Police Department | SCT Reserve Sub Inspector of Police (AR) | 12 | 143 | |
| Telangana Police Department | SCT Reserve Sub Inspector of Police (SAR CPL) | 13 | 34 | |
| Telangana Police Department | SCT Reserve Sub Inspector of Police (TGSP) | 14 | 12 | |
| Telangana Special Protection Force | SCT Sub Inspector | 16 | 44 | |
| Telangana Fire, Disaster Response, Emergency & Civil Defence Dept. | Station Fire Officer | 17 | 39 | |
| Telangana Prisons & Correctional Services Dept. | Deputy Jailor (Men) | 18 | 14 | |
| Telangana Prisons & Correctional Services Dept. | Deputy Jailor (Women) | 19 | 1 | |
| Sub-Total (SI Level) | 275 | |||
| 279/Rect./Rect.-3/2026 | Telangana Police Department | SCT Assistant Sub Inspector (Fingerprint Bureau) | 33 | 23 |
| Sub-Total (ASI Level) | 23 | |||
| Grand Total | 298 |
What Is the Eligibility Criteria?
Candidates must rigorously adhere to the educational qualifications, age limits, and physical standards set by the TSLPRB. It is essential to ensure all documentation is authentic, as failure to meet any eligibility criteria at any stage of the selection process will result in immediate disqualification.
Educational Qualification
| Notification | Qualification Required |
|---|---|
| No. 225 (SI-Level Posts) | Degree from a recognized University (any discipline) as on 29-07-2026 |
| No. 279 (ASI FPB) | B.E. / B.Tech in Information Technology, Computer Science, OR Computer Science & Engineering |
Technical Qualification
| Notification | Technical Qualification |
|---|---|
| No. 225 (SI-Level) | LMV Driving License (Mandatory only for Post Code 17 – Station Fire Officer) |
| No. 279 (ASI FPB) | Not Applicable |
Age Limit
| Parameter | Details |
|---|---|
| General Age Limit | 21 to 25 years as on 01-07-2026 |
| Uniformed Services Relaxation | +5 years |
Additional Age Relaxation
| Category | Relaxation |
|---|---|
| SC / ST / BC / EWS | +5 years |
| Ex-Servicemen | +3 years + length of service rendered in Armed Forces |
| NCC Instructors | +3 years + length of service rendered in NCC |
| Telangana State Government Employees | Length of regular service, subject to max. 5 years |

TS SI Prelims Exam Pattern 2026
The Preliminary Written Test is a 200-mark assessment where each question carries one mark. Conducted in English, Telugu, and Urdu, the exam allows a 2-hour duration. To qualify for the Mains, candidates must meet the minimum cutoff scores. Below, we have outlined the structured TS SI Preliminary Exam Pattern 2026.
| Telangana Police SI Prelims Exam Pattern 2026 | ||
| Subjects | Questions | Marks |
| Arithmetic Ability and Reasoning | 100 | 100 |
| General Studies | 100 | 100 |
Note: The qualifying marks for the Preliminary Written Examination are 40% for OC, 35% for BC, and 30% for SC, ST, and Ex-Servicemen categories.
TS SI Mains Exam Pattern 2026
Upon successful completion of the Preliminary exam and the Physical Standard Test (PST), candidates will be shortlisted for the Mains. The TS SI Mains examination comprises four papers, each allotted a 2-hour timeframe. Review the detailed Mains Exam pattern below for comprehensive preparation.
| TS SI Mains Exam Pattern 2026 | |||
| Paper | Subjects | Marks (SCT-Civil & Station Fire Officer posts) | Marks (Remaining Posts) |
| Paper-I | Arithmetic and Test of Reasoning/ Mental Ability (Objective in nature) (200 Questions) | 200 | 100 |
| Paper-II | General Studies (Objective in nature) (200 Questions) | 200 | 100 |
| Paper-III | English (Descriptive Type) | 100(25 Mcqs+ 75 Descriptive) | 100 |
| Paper-IV | Telugu/ Urdu (Descriptive Type) | 100(25 Mcqs+ 75 Descriptive) | 100 |
Physical Measurement Test
Applicants must ensure they fulfill the mandatory physical measurement requirements, specifically regarding height, to be eligible for the Telangana Police SI position.
| Category | Notification No. 225 (SI-Level) | Notification No. 279 (ASI FPB) |
|---|---|---|
| Men – General | 167.6 cms (Post 11,12,13,14,16,17,18) | 162 cms |
| Women – General | 152.5 cms (Post 11,12,16,17,19) | 152.5 cms |
| Men – ST / Agency Area | 160 cms | 160 cms |
| Women – ST / Agency Area | 150 cms | 150 cms |
